Everton have targeted a move for £10million French international midfielder Etienne Capoue should they be forced to sell Marouane Fellaini in the transfer window.

Fellaini has a £22million release clause in his Goodison Park contract and Chelsea, Arsenal and Liverpool have all been linked with a move for the Belgian star by activating the release clause.

But, according to The Sun, Everton manager David Moyes has already earmarked a replacement should be lose Feallaini to one of the Premier League’s big guns, and that man is Toulouse’s 24-year-old midfielder Capoue.

Arsenal are also reported to be interested in the midfielder as manager Arsene Wenger attempts to add to his options in the middle of the park with Mikael Arteta ruled out for some time through injury.

The tough-tackling midfielder has been watched a number of times by Wenger and Arsenal’s scouting network, and earlier this week it was reported by talkSport that a £12million bid for the Emirates was set to happen.

But the forthcoming return to fitness of midfielder Abou Diaby, coupled with interest in bring Alex Song back to the club from Barcelona, could put an end to Wenger’s chase of Capoue and put Everton in pole position.
